Make Your Hair Grow Faster


The myth that getting your hair trimmed regularly makes it grow faster is false. Your hair grows half an inch every month, no matter how frequently it is cut. It is possible that you will notice more rapid growth during the summer months, or if you regularly take biotin, but faster growth is attributable to hormonal changes, not haircuts. Trims eliminate split ends, and make your hair look a lot better.

Hair Care


If you want to maintain an easy-to -sustain look, work with your hair texture and not against it. If your hair is naturally curly, don’t go for a straight style unless you want to spend lots of time styling it everyday. If your hair does not take curl very well, go for simple cut that accents your texture and keep it trimmed neatly. Work with your assets for simplicity and then, ease it into your hairdressing and styling routine.

Hair Care Products


For proper hair care, be sure to rinse your hair thoroughly after washing it. Shampoo and conditioner left in the hair can leave a residue that dulls the hair. Do not just rinse once and stop. You need to make sure you rinse your hair thoroughly and remove all the hair care products from it so it will be shiny and not dull.


Hairdressing Product


When using any hairdressing product, avoid applying any directly to the scalp. This can clog the pores you have on the top of your head. Instead, start out about 1/2 inch from the scalp and gently work your way down until you get to the bottom of your hair.
